I've answered a user question and my answer solved his issue, then he faced another issue so he edit the question to fit this 2nd issue, is this allowed ?

    No, it's frowned upon editing questions to make existing answers invalid. But there's a good chance the question was unclear from the beginning, and you shouldn't have answered it at all. Impossible to tell without seeing the concrete example. Apr 17, 2016 at 21:38
